Route 301 is a provincial highway located in the Outaouais region in western Quebec. The route serves as a direct connection between the Pontiac
region and the Upper Gatineau
region. The 82-kilometer route runs from the end of Ontario Highway 653 near Portage-du-Fort and joins Route 148
for a 9 kilometer stretch up to Campbell's Bay where it continues eastward and ends in Kazabazua at the junction of Route 105
.
